Output 31c2c44706a2cedd972213d4a59e52fb3cfbeb65285a48aa8ff8e2bcdb3e8986:0

value
44784104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7371752decf29fb41f9548e871d20a1505453b33 OP_EQUAL
address
3CDRYnXG7p2tsw2LWheL3NeaLtrxb85oPy
transaction
31c2c44706a2cedd972213d4a59e52fb3cfbeb65285a48aa8ff8e2bcdb3e8986
spent
true